## Runbook: Ladleworks Scaler — release steps

Scope: the recipe-scaling calculator service only. Build from `release/*`, run the unit-conversion suite, then smoke-test a 3x scale on the brioche fixture. Rollback: redeploy previous tag, no data migration involved. Release manager checklist: bump `LADLEWORKS_VERSION`, confirm `SCALE_PRECISION=4`, verify the conversion-table cache is warm. Before restarting the service, ensure the env file is complete — the upstream nutrition API credential is set on the line below.

env line for fajop-taguf: VAULT_KEY20=82a8caa7b14c704c3638

**Q: Why does DiffHawk choke on files over 500MB?**

Short answer: it doesn't anymore, but the chunked-streaming mode needs the recovery vault unlocked after every cold restart. Yes, it's annoying. The vault gates the index cache that makes big diffs fast. Future maintainers, don't rip this out without reading the perf notes first. The passphrase to unlock the vault is below.

strongbox words: druath-quenael

## Tuning

The Shelfwright importer parses untrusted MARC-like records from partner feeds. Parser limits below are the primary defense against oversized or malformed payloads; do not raise them without review. Batch size and retry caps bound memory and outbound load. Records exceeding any limit are quarantined, never partially ingested. Review the quarantine path alongside these values. The enforced limits are as follows.

tuning table, kawep-tawif:
CAPS = {
    "olidor": 80,
    "belion": 7,
    "quenys": 225,
    "druox": 839,
    "fraath": 482,
}